首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将.txt或excel文件的行读入元组

是指将文本文件或Excel文件中的每一行数据读取并存储到一个元组中。

对于.txt文件,可以使用Python内置的open函数和readlines方法来实现。具体步骤如下:

  1. 使用open函数打开.txt文件,指定文件路径和打开模式(例如'r'表示只读)。
  2. 使用readlines方法读取文件的所有行,并将其存储到一个列表中。
  3. 遍历列表,对每一行进行处理(例如去除换行符等),并将处理后的行添加到一个新的元组中。
  4. 关闭文件。

示例代码如下:

代码语言:txt
复制
def read_txt_file(file_path):
    lines = []
    with open(file_path, 'r') as file:
        lines = [line.strip() for line in file.readlines()]
    return tuple(lines)

对于Excel文件,可以使用第三方库如pandas或openpyxl来读取数据。具体步骤如下:

  1. 安装所需的库(例如使用pip安装pandas或openpyxl)。
  2. 使用相应的库打开Excel文件,指定文件路径和工作表名称(如果有多个工作表)。
  3. 读取工作表中的所有行,并将其存储到一个DataFrame对象中。
  4. 将DataFrame对象转换为元组。

示例代码如下(使用pandas库):

代码语言:txt
复制
import pandas as pd

def read_excel_file(file_path, sheet_name):
    df = pd.read_excel(file_path, sheet_name=sheet_name)
    tuples = [tuple(row) for row in df.values]
    return tuple(tuples)

需要注意的是,读取Excel文件需要安装pandas或openpyxl库,并且需要根据具体情况指定工作表名称。

推荐的腾讯云相关产品:腾讯云对象存储(COS),该产品提供了高可靠、低成本的对象存储服务,适用于存储和处理各种类型的文件数据。产品介绍链接地址:https://cloud.tencent.com/product/cos

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券